First electricity distribution room for Beijing 2022 now operational

China on Tuesday says its first electricity room for the newly-built Olympic venues at China’s National Alpine Skiing Centre is now operational, according to the National State Grid electricity firm.

A series of test competitions will be held at the Centre from February 2020, in advance of the Beijing Winter Olympic Games in 2022.

Located on the Xiaohaituo Mountain in Yanqing District, some 90 kilometres North-West of downtown Beijing, the National Alpine Skiing Centre was a newly-built competition venue.

However, to ensure reliable power supply during the Olympics, the venue comprises five dividing rooms, eight distribution rooms, and 113 kilometres of cable, as well as requiring 20 kilometres of snow track excavation.
